"We have cut our deposit rates by 0.20-0.50 per cent across tenors. The revision will be effective tomorrow," a senior official from the bank told PTI.
The cut has been sharpest in the short maturity of three months to a year, where rates have come down by 0.25 to 0.50 per cent, the official said.
For deposits of over one year but under two years, they have been cut by up to 0.20 per cent, the official said, while the longer tenor ones of over two years but under 10 years have been cut by up to 0.30 per cent.
